That piece came from a board I scored from a man who worked as the main guy at a cocobolo importer. It was from his stash and he was moving. Its the rarest cocobolo I've seen. It's called "pomelle" cocobolo. I have a cue coming from Ariel with an outrageous forearm from the same board. Photos in a few weeks. There is no cocobolo burl to my knowledge.
